Many real-world dynamical networks display the feature of complex structure, and the complexity feature of networks has attracted increasing attention from various fields of science and engineering. In this paper, we introduce a general dynamical network with different coupling strength and study the complexity of this network model with time delays. Based on the theories of linear matrix inequalities (LMI), the asymptotical stabilities of the network chaos synchronization for delay-dependent are investigated. We finally use a dynamical chaos network with time delay and specific coupling scheme as an example to illustrate the theoretical results
